It is all about PC. Orange has been SU's official color since 1890. The team mascot was formerly the Saltine Warrior after an archaeological find of a warrior skeleton in the area. The saltine comes from local natural resources.

In 1978, Native American students successfully petitioned to discontinue the Saltine Warrior, disapproving the mascot's supposed "stereotypical portrayal" of Native Americans.

Several new mascots were tried beginning with a Roman gladiator dressed in orange armor, Fans booed the mascot. We also had the "Dome Ranger" - really dumb.

In 1990, the Chancellor planned to introduce a new mascot of a Lion but the student body supported Otto.

Its tough having a piece of fruit for a mascot. That's why just about everybody just uses Cuse.
